The Role of Functional Ceiling Lighting
Functional lighting serves a clear, specific purpose: providing sufficient and focused illumination for daily activities. This often means higher light output and more direct light distribution compared to ambient lighting. Think of preparing meals, reading a book, or performing precision work; a well-lit space makes these tasks more comfortable and safer. Here, functionality takes precedence over purely decorative aspects, although a sleek and minimalist design often perfectly fits this need.

Luminous Output and Color Temperature for the Task
The brightness of a lamp is expressed in lumens (lm); the higher the lumen value, the more light the lamp produces. For functional lighting, such as above a countertop or desk, a higher lumen value is essential.
The light color, measured in Kelvin (K), affects both the atmosphere and functionality of the light:
-
Warm white (2700K - 3000K): Creates a cozy and relaxing atmosphere, ideal for living rooms and bedrooms. Although less suitable for pure task lighting, it can provide a comfortable base in multifunctional spaces.
-
Neutral white (4000K): This bright, balanced light is exceptionally suitable for kitchens, offices, and hallways, where clarity without too much coolness is desired. It promotes concentration and visibility.
-
Daylight white (5000K - 6500K): Very bright and stimulating, comparable to daylight. This color temperature is perfect for workshops, garages, and areas where maximum visibility is crucial.
The Color Rendering Index (CRI), preferably 80 or higher, indicates how naturally colors appear under the lamp's light. A high CRI is important in areas where color accuracy matters, such as kitchens or hobby rooms.
IP Rating: Protection Against Moisture and Dust
The IP rating is crucial for functional ceiling lights, especially in damp areas such as bathrooms and kitchens. It indicates the degree of protection against solid objects (first digit) and water (second digit).
IP Rating |
Meaning |
Typical Application |
IP20 |
Not protected against moisture and dust |
Dry indoor areas (living room, bedroom) |
IP44 |
Splash-proof |
Sheltered bathroom zones, kitchens |
IP54 |
Dust-resistant, splash-proof |
Most outdoor conditions, damp garages |
IP65 |
Dust-tight, water jet-proof |
Exposed bathroom zones (shower), covered outdoor spaces |
IP67/IP68 |
Dust-tight, submersible |
Ground spots, pond lighting (not primarily ceiling) |
Smart Features and Controls
Modern functional ceiling lights increasingly offer advanced control options:
-
Dimmability: Essential for flexibility, allowing you to adjust brightness according to the activity or time of day. A dimmable lamp can serve both as bright task lighting and as dimmed mood lighting.
-
Sensors: Motion sensors automatically switch on the light when movement is detected (ideal for hallways, basements, or garages), saving energy and increasing convenience. Daylight sensors adjust brightness based on available natural light.
-
Smart home integration: Many functional ceiling lights can be connected to smart home systems, enabling control through smartphone apps, voice assistants (such as Google Assistant or Alexa), or automated schedules. This offers ultimate convenience and energy management.
Types of Functional Ceiling Lights
The category of functional ceiling lighting includes various fixtures, each with its own advantages and specific applications.
-
Ceiling fixtures (plafonnières): These lights are mounted directly to the ceiling and sit flush. They offer broad, diffuse light distribution and are ideal for general lighting in hallways, bedrooms, or kitchens, especially with lower ceilings. Their minimalist design ensures a subtle, clean look.
-
Recessed spotlights: Integrated into the ceiling, recessed spotlights provide a sleek and modern appearance. They deliver focused light and are perfect for task lighting above work surfaces, accent lighting, or as general lighting in spaces where a uniform light effect is desired. Always pay attention to the required cut-out size and installation depth when selecting recessed spotlights.
-
Surface-mounted spotlights: If recessed installation is not possible or desired, surface-mounted spotlights offer an excellent alternative. These fixtures are mounted onto the ceiling and are often adjustable and rotatable, making them flexible for directing light to specific areas.
-
LED Panels: Large, often square or rectangular fixtures that provide very even and diffuse light distribution. Popular in offices and commercial spaces, but increasingly found in homes—especially in kitchens or studies—for highly functional, fatigue-free lighting.
Installation and Optimal Placement for Functionality
Correct installation and strategic placement are essential for maximizing the functionality of ceiling lighting. Keep the following tips in mind:
-
Plan your light points: Decide beforehand exactly where you need light for specific tasks. Mark these points on the ceiling before you start drilling or mounting.
-
Safety first: Always switch off the power in the fuse box before starting installation work. When in doubt, consult a qualified electrician.
-
Correct IP rating: For bathrooms and kitchens, the right IP rating is of utmost importance. Check if your chosen light offers enough protection against moisture and dust for the specific zone where it will be placed.
-
Distance and distribution: For even light distribution, especially with recessed spotlights, it’s important to maintain the proper distances between lights, as well as from the wall. This prevents shadows and dark corners.
-
Integration into your lighting plan: Ceiling lights form the foundation. Consider how you can complement them with task lighting (such as under-cabinet lights in the kitchen) and mood lighting (such as wall lamps or decorative fixtures) to make the space versatile.
Sustainability and Future-Proofing With LEDs
The shift towards LED technology has fundamentally changed the world of functional ceiling lighting. LED lamps are the standard choice for sustainable and efficient lighting, thanks to their many advantages:
-
Energy efficient: LEDs consume significantly less energy than traditional light sources, resulting in lower energy bills and a smaller ecological footprint.
-
Long lifespan: With a service life that is many times longer than that of halogen or incandescent lamps, LEDs minimize replacement frequency and the associated maintenance costs.
-
Environmentally friendly: Unlike traditional fluorescent lamps, LED lamps contain no harmful substances such as mercury.
-
Instant full light: LED lighting reaches full brightness immediately with no warm-up time, making it ideal for functional applications.
